Journey through the modern era with this engaging unit on the Global Ummah, designed to help young learners understand how Muslims and the wider world have changed since the fall of the Ottoman Empire. This book provides a clear and accessible overview of major events, key leaders, technological innovations and global developments that have shaped the 20th and 21st centuries.

Students will begin by exploring the early 20th century, including the Balfour Declaration, the Great Depression and innovations like the automobile and radio. They will learn about influential leaders such as Hitler, Mussolini, Stalin and Emperor Hirohito, and examine the impact of World War II, including the atomic bombs and the reshaping of Europe.

The book also covers major changes in the Muslim world and beyond, including the partition of India and Pakistan, the Arab-Israeli conflict and Palestinian displacement, the Cold War and its proxy wars and the rise of Pan-Arabism. Children will gain insight into the discovery of oil, the growth of modern economic hubs like Dubai and Doha, the Iranian Revolution and the influence of 20th-century Islamic scholars.

Technological advancements such as the television, the internet, mobile phones, AI and renewable energy are explored to show how they have transformed daily life and global connectivity. The book also addresses 21st-century events, including 9/11, wars in Afghanistan and Iraq, the Arab Spring, the expansion of Makkah and Madinah and the global impact of COVID-19.

With maps, timelines, illustrations and interactive activities, this unit helps children see the big picture of history, politics, technology and faith. By the end, learners will understand how the Global Ummah has interacted with, adapted to and contributed to the modern world, inshaAllah, gaining both historical knowledge and a sense of their place in a connected global community.
